Loved the original. David Jason and Terry Scott made it for me.
Although as a youngster back then, I didn't appreciate them for who they were - I am not sure anyone else could have made it like they did.

A honourable mention must also go to Edward Kelsey; the voice of Baron Silas Greenback (and Colonel K) who still has a career in voice acting currently playing the role of Joe Grundy in The Archers. 

I think Cosgrove Hall paved the way for cartoons to have a broader appeal to both adults and children.
